    FDA's New Comprehensive NDC SPL Data Elements file (NSDE) - Drug Manufacturers Only

    Dear Manufacturer:

    Below please find CMS guidance that was distributed to Part D sponsors on May 14, 2012.  The purpose of the guidance was to notify Part D sponsors that beginning September 1, 2012, CMS will no longer accept pharmacy prescription claims information known as prescription drug events (PDEs) from Part D sponsors for national drug codes (NDCs) that have NOT BEEN ELECTRONICALLY LISTED WITH THE FOOD AND DRUG ADMINISTRATION (FDA).  This requirement is NOT limited to brand name drugs nor to the Coverage Gap Discount Program, and it applies to all package sizes, including inner package sizes. 

    Starting September 1, 2012, CMS will perform an initial edit on PDEs using the FDA’s new comprehensive NDC SPL Data Elements file (NSDE).  If an NDC is not present in this file, the PDE will be rejected.  In addition, Part D sponsors may reject prescriptions at the point-of-sale for NDCs not listed in the NSDE file. A manufacturer can consult the NSDE file on the FDA site to determine which NDCs are currently listed at http://www.fda.gov/ForIndustry/DataStandards/StructuredProductLabeling/ucm240580.htm.

    We remind you that the Medicare Coverage Gap Discount Program agreement requires each participating manufacturer to list and maintain up-to-date electronic listings of all NDCs with the FDA (not just applicable drug NDCs), including the timely removal of discontinued NDCs.  Failure to comply with this requirement could result in claims being rejected at the point-of-sale beginning in September.  In order to prevent any disruption in coverage of your products under Medicare Part D, manufacturers must ensure that all  NDCs representing currently marketed drug products are electronically listed with the FDA prior to August 15, 2012 as CMS will be downloading the NSDE file on August 15, 2012 for implementation on September 1, 2012.  Please share this information with the appropriate people within your organization.
